【问题标题】:Can open source hbase work on Cloudera distribution of Hadoop可以在 Hadoop 的 Cloudera 发行版上开源 hbase 工作吗
【发布时间】:2016-06-18 10:01:49
【问题描述】:

我安装了一个 Cloudera Distribution 作为 5 节点集群。现在不想用cloudera自带的Hbase parcel了,

但我只想使用 cloudera 设置中的 HDFS 和 Hbase 的开源版本。

所以我的问题是这是否可行,或者我必须为 HDFS 安装普通开源版本的 Apache Hadoop,然后在其上继续使用 Apache Hbase 的开源版本。

【问题讨论】:

  • 简而言之,是的。但是,这取决于您使用的 hbase 和 hdfs 的版本。一般情况下,hbase 只使用 hdfs api 写入文件。
  • Cloudera 包可能仅用于 CDH 安装。无论如何,我认为 Cloudera 确实使用了开源 Hbase?还是他们使用 Accumulo?
  • 如果你想全部开源,为什么选择 Cloudera 而不是 Hortonworks?
  • 我想你可能对包裹有误解。 Parcel 只是元数据增强的打包,可以更轻松地使用 Cloudera Manager(可选)在集群中部署 CDH(包括 Apache HBase)位。但是,您可以选择将 CDH 安装为 tarball。
  • 你为什么要那个?如果你想使用一些特殊版本的 hbase 而不是 cdh 自带的,你也可以用 cloudera 来做。

标签: hadoop hbase hdfs cloudera


【解决方案1】:

只要hadoop的版本与hbase的版本所使用的hadoop客户端使用的版本相匹配,它应该都可以工作。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 2011-04-13
    • 2011-12-23
    • 1970-01-01
    • 2011-10-05
    • 1970-01-01
    • 2015-04-22
    • 1970-01-01
    相关资源
    最近更新 更多